The asteroid Bennu has provided groundbreaking insights into the chemistry that may have set the stage for life in the early ...
A newly discovered asteroid named 2024 YR4 now has a 2.2% chance of affecting Earth in 2032 after recent observations.
Some results have been hidden because they may be inaccessible to you
Show inaccessible results